ListWorkflows¶
- class MWAAServerless.Paginator.ListWorkflows¶
paginator = client.get_paginator('list_workflows')
- paginate(**kwargs)¶
Creates an iterator that will paginate through responses from
MWAAServerless.Client.list_workflows().See also: AWS API Documentation
Request Syntax
response_iterator = paginator.paginate( PaginationConfig={ 'MaxItems': 123, 'PageSize': 123, 'StartingToken': 'string' } )
- Parameters:
PaginationConfig (dict) –
A dictionary that provides parameters to control pagination.
MaxItems (integer) –
The total number of items to return. If the total number of items available is more than the value specified in max-items then a
NextTokenwill be provided in the output that you can use to resume pagination.PageSize (integer) –
The size of each page.
StartingToken (string) –
A token to specify where to start paginating. This is the
NextTokenfrom a previous response.
- Return type:
dict
- Returns:
Response Syntax
{ 'Workflows': [ { 'WorkflowArn': 'string', 'WorkflowVersion': 'string', 'Name': 'string', 'Description': 'string', 'CreatedAt': datetime(2015, 1, 1), 'ModifiedAt': datetime(2015, 1, 1), 'WorkflowStatus': 'READY'|'DELETING', 'TriggerMode': 'string' }, ], }
Response Structure
(dict) –
Workflows (list) –
A list of workflow summaries for all workflows in your account.
(dict) –
Summary information about a workflow, including basic identification and metadata.
WorkflowArn (string) –
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the workflow.
WorkflowVersion (string) –
The version identifier of the workflow.
Name (string) –
The name of the workflow.
Description (string) –
The description of the workflow.
CreatedAt (datetime) –
The timestamp when the workflow was created, in ISO 8601 date-time format.
ModifiedAt (datetime) –
The timestamp when the workflow was last modified, in ISO 8601 date-time format.
WorkflowStatus (string) –
The current status of the workflow.
TriggerMode (string) –
The trigger mode for the workflow execution.
